你查询的IP:[123.196.105.205]  地理位置:中国–广东

最新查询122.48.229.156 122.152.128.115 59.155.134.113 119.4.165.10 221.172.204.84 220.192.165.95 220.154.49.182 117.32.39.47 116.244.19.44 123.196.105.205 220.160.184.157 202.180.128.22 124.240.94.173 202.141.160.182 222.176.88.241 220.231.128.125 202.122.231.91 120.72.128.147 58.82.81.210 202.38.150.45 116.215.236.176 59.107.29.8 221.133.224.245 119.27.160.226 125.215.13.194 122.4.71.90 117.128.165.38 123.178.234.204 220.192.149.166 202.160.176.126 114.28.200.11